What is this job, in plain words?

Every app your family uses, banking, UPI payments, train tickets, WhatsApp, runs on powerful computers kept in large buildings called data centres. Companies rent these computers instead of buying their own, the way a family rents a house instead of building one. That renting system is called the cloud.

A cloud engineer sets up and looks after a company's systems there: keeping the app running at 2am, keeping customer data safe, keeping the monthly bill under control. When the bank's app works during Diwali sales traffic, that is this job, done well.

It is office work, done on a computer, in India. Many of these jobs allow working from home some days. It is not a call centre, and it is not “computer typing”. It is closer to being the engineer responsible for a power station: mostly calm, well paid, and taken seriously because things break when it is done badly.

Is it a real, stable career?

Yes. Indian IT employs over five million people, and cloud skills are among the shortest in supply. These are the kinds of companies that hire for exactly this work:

One honest caution: the first job is often at a large services company on a modest salary. That is normal and useful. The pattern that works is to take that first job, keep building skills for one or two years, and then move up. The figures below show why the climb is worth it.

What does it pay, honestly?

These are published market ranges for India in 2026, not promises. Where your child lands inside them depends on skill and on the company.

First job (fresher)₹3.5 to ₹6 lakh per year

Typical entry roles: cloud support engineer, junior administrator.

First job, top companies₹10 to ₹16 lakh per year

Large global centres in India pay freshers at this level, but seats are fewer and competitive.

After 3 to 5 years₹8 to ₹20 lakh per year

This is where the growth is. Skilled cloud engineers are promoted or rehired quickly.

Senior (8+ years)₹25 lakh and above

Senior engineers and architects, in India, without going abroad.

Sources: AmbitionBox salary data and published Indian market guides, 2026.

“A government job is safer.”

That instinct deserves respect, not argument. A government post offers security that private work does not, and for some families it is the right choice.

The honest comparison is this: lakhs of candidates compete for a few thousand government seats each year, and preparation commonly takes two to three attempts with coaching fees alongside. Cloud hiring runs the other way, more seats than skilled candidates. The security in this career comes not from a post but from a skill that thousands of companies need at once. An engineer who loses one job has interviews at ten others.

And the two paths are not enemies. Some students prepare for exams while learning here in parallel, so that either door opening is a good outcome.

“But my child is not from computer science.”

It does not matter. Companies hiring cloud engineers test what a candidate can do, not which branch is printed on the degree. Mechanical, civil, electrical, BSc, BCom, working cloud engineers come from all of them. The same is true of the college's name: a tier-3 college with proven skill beats a famous college without it.
